Brighton's pretty relaxed, so don't worry about the age thing unless you go to some of the all night rave stuff on the seafront! And there are tons of nice pubs and bars. If you're in the south Lanes, the Cricketers is an easy bet for a friendly, usually packed central pub, or next door the Black Lion. Or near the seafront and pier, the Three in Ten on Steine St is a cosy little bar, open late, with a theatre upstairs.
More towards Hove, the Robin Hood is another good choice for a friendly drink, or for old quirky old school brighton, try the Lion and Lobster, which often has music on and tends to be an older crowd. For something smarter, try Hotel du vin or the pub du vin on Ship St.
